This is a story written in metaphor.   A tale told in code. A map drawn in symbol...

In the tradition of myth, fable and sacred storytelling, The Legend of Jumping Mouse speaks to the soul through symbol - images and moments that resonate far beyond logic.  These symbols awaken something deep and ancient within us, reflecting the inner terrain of our becoming.  Each stage in her journey is articulated in symbolic mirror - revealing a living initiation along the path of awakening to authentic self.

Here are just a few of the symbols that live inside the story .  Each symbol is a mirror —sacred code etched into her path.


 

The Walled City

The beginning of the soul’s unrest. A place of safety, tradition, and conditioning.   Mouse feels the ache of something more and begins to question who she’s been told to be.

The Gate

A threshold crossed with intention. Leaving behind the known world is an act of  will — of choosing the call of soul over the comfort of structure.

The Forest (Guided by Raccoon)

A liminal space where Mouse cannot yet see clearly. Here, she is blind to her own shadow, navigating by instinct and learning to trust subtle signs.

The River (Guided by Frog)

The point of no return. An initiation marked by betrayal and surrender. Mouse takes her first leap — choosing transformation over safety.

The Wise Old Mouse

 A sacred disruptor. This elder mouse challenges inherited dogma and invites Mouse to examine the belief systems that have shaped her identity.

The Desert (Guided by Buffalo)

The aloneness of true reflection. Here, Mouse meets her own shadow fully and willingly gives up her sight — a sacrifice that deepens her inner vision.

The Sacred Mountain (Guided by Wolf)

A steep, inner climb where Mouse learns to care for herself, set boundaries, and stop “smiling at the predator.” In exchange, she gives up her hearing, learning to  listen within.

The Reflection Lake

A moment of stillness and soul-recognition. Mouse sees herself not as she was, but as she is becoming.

The Eagle

The final leap; she takes flight. The rise into soul vision — where all of her sacrifices become wings. From here, she sees the journey in its fullness and becomes who she was always meant to be — at last, takes flight.
